Re: Doctor in the House: Free Medical Advice Available by Balogun(m): 7:14pm On May 20, 2008
Staphylococcus is bacteria that is unusual to find in urine. It is a gram positive bacteria. Usually get it in skin infections.
Mid cycle pain is called Mittelschmerz. It is not uncommon. Kathyekiti might be able to explain that better

Re: Doctor in the House: Free Medical Advice Available by naijaking1: 6:27am On Jun 15, 2008
insight:

Hello Doctors,
Please i need help on Urgency in Urine treatment for my father.

Do you need help as a matter of urgency, or your father is having urgency? Urinary urgency is usually associated with frequency. In men older than 45-50 years of age, increase in the size of the prostrate (for whatever reason) could be a significant cause of urgency, frequency, hestitancy, retention, etc. If urinary tract infection is excluded from this clinical scenerio, then you need to take your father to a urologist for a DRE, and other exams.
